EVOLVE aired their PPV on their own platform and not on Floslam, so wouldn't they now be in breach of their contract?

Technically, I guess they are, but given that WWN sources are claiming the streaming service was witholding payments for several months of events, one could argue that Flosports was in breach to begin with.  It's one of those ugly situations that will have to work itself out in court.

What is FloSports going to do to replace the WWN programming?

I actually emailed the service yesterday asking what they intended to do to keep people from asking for refunds.  In response, I received the following in my email: "Thanks for reaching out. We have issued a prorated credit back to your account. Please allow up to 5 business days to see a credit. We have also canceled your subscription based on your request."

Yep.  I kid you not.  My guess is that FloSports doesn't have major plans for FloSlam going forward. 

Is this going to kill WWN?

It could be.   It all depends on their financial situation.  They were being paid a lot of money to stream shows that were held in front of, in many cases, sparce crowds.  If they are now in the hole for three months of those events and were expecting that money to come in, it's not a positive, at all.  Nothing is for certain until the legal situation plays out.  It's possible this could be the beginning of the end, but if everything works out in their favor, they will be fine.  

What does this mean for Style Battle?

I am guessing that the events that the promotion ran specifically for FloSports will fade away as specific live events.  WWN had added those events as part of their agreement with FloSports.

WWE is an investor in FloSports, so where do you think they will side?

WWE sent Cedric Alexander to EVOLVE this weekend to assist them, so that, to me, pretty much makes it clear where they stand.

If it turns out that WWN defrauded FloSports, how does this change how you will cover them?

If it is proven that they defrauded FloSports, we will cover them as a group that did something wrong and illegal.  I don't think the promotion would continue to exist on any major level if that's the case, so it wouldn't be an issue.  If WWN lied to FloSports, they deserve to be exposed for it.  Anyone who does something wrong does.  But, as of this writing, we only know FloSports' allegations and we won't know the WWN side until they file their side legally.  It's going to get ugly and it's going to take a lot of time before any of this is resolved.
